Title: Senior Tax Manager (Ultra-High-Net-Worth & Corporate Executive Office)
Location: Manhattan, New York (On-site)
Reports To: SVP, Legal & Tax
Experience: 5–7 Years
Requirement: CPA License
Role Overview
This is a senior individual contributor role operating within a dedicated Private Executive Office of Ultra-High-Net-Worth Executives. You will serve as the primary technical lead responsible for the tax compliance, strategic planning, and financial reporting for a select group of high-net-worth corporate executives.
Reporting directly to the SVP, Legal & Tax, you will navigate a complex ecosystem of private interests—including real estate, hospitality, media, and closely held businesses—ensuring every filing and report meets the rigorous standards of a public company’s legal and tax department.
Key Responsibilities
- Executive Tax Management & Strategy: Lead the preparation of federal and state income tax returns for the principals, their trusts, and various multi-state partnerships. Beyond compliance, you will identify tax planning opportunities and mitigate risks across a diverse, multi-entity portfolio.
- Executive-Ready Reporting: Synthesize complex data from underlying bookkeeping teams into concise, "Executive-Ready" summaries. You must "tell the story" behind the numbers, providing the SVP with high-level decision support via cash flow analysis and net worth summaries.
- Advisory & Technical Support: Provide tax structuring and operational analysis for various investments, including real estate acquisitions and dispositions. You will also support the SVP in public company GAAP reporting, deferred tax, and other technical analysis as required.
- Tax Examinations & Compliance: Serve as the lead point of contact for tax examinations, maintaining "audit-ready" documentation and ensuring absolute consistency across all entities.
Qualifications
- Credentials: Bachelor’s degree in Accounting or Finance; CPA is strictly required.
- Experience: 5–7 years in public accounting with primary focus on tax, specifically focusing on UHNW individuals, closely held entities, and real estate.
- Communication: Exceptional written skills are non-negotiable. You must translate technical tax jargon into clear, actionable insights for the SVP and principals.
- Professionalism & Discretion: You must be comfortable working within a formal corporate hierarchy, handling highly confidential data with total discretion.
